Did you know this about The Thing? (Part II)
March 15, 2025The Thing’s Yancy street charge is a horribly clunky skill to use, but only if you use it to charge in, if you use it up close and only for the damage and the CC, it quickly becomes a very valuable skill.
For that go to your control settings, and turn on “hold to dash”. Now you can just tap the skill and it will instantly go off right where you are, allowing you to weave it into your combos.
Here’s a great high damage combo you can do: stone haymaker into rocky jab, into yancy street charge, while your target is in the air, do another stone haymaker into a rocky jab.
